Transaction

1c66e7c1b31d7fa624072e4e50d9bd83248d942805f5e625564befdf549f1023

Summary

In Block423644
TimeWed, 01 Nov 2023 21:44:00 UTC
Total Input2496.67189928 Nebula
Total Output2496.67182088 Nebula
Fees0.0000784 Nebula

Details

Fee: 0.0000784 Nebula
543433 Confirmations2496.67182088 Nebula
Raw Transaction